What to check before for buildings highly rated for heat near the BXM1 bus in Kips Bay

  • Use the heat signal to shortlist buildings, then verify what you care about (how quickly heat turns on, consistency by unit, and any past complaints) before you commit.
  • The BXM1 bus filter helps you target a commute route; still confirm the exact walking time from the building entrance to your typical stop.
  • Check the lease terms tied to utilities and any billing approach, since “heat” can still affect your monthly cost beyond rent.
  • If a building has rent-stabilized or other regulated units, ask how that impacts renewals and expectations for heat-related fixes.
  • Confirm building-specific policies that can affect comfort, like thermostat access, window sealing, and how maintenance requests are handled.
